Minor Ailment Service.
Prestbury Pharmacy offer the Think Pharmacy Minor Ailments Service. As an alternative to visiting your GP, the service aims to make it easier for you and your family to get healthcare and advice on minor ailments at a time that suits you.
Our pharmacists can offer advice and, if necessary, prescribe medication to treat the following ailments under the Think Pharmacy Minor Ailments Service:
bacterial conjunctivitis
impetigo
oral thrush in babies (with treatment of nipple thrush in breastfeeding women if necessary)
scabies
threadworm
urinary tract infection in women
vaginal thrush

Consultations are always free and confidential, regardless of whether the pharmacist gives you any medication.
If you do not have to pay for your prescription from your doctor, then the medication prescribed for you by the pharmacist will also be free of charge.
If you normally pay the standard fee for your prescription, then this would be the maximum amount you would be charged. However, in many circumstances, the medicine will be cheaper to buy over the counter and the pharmacist will advise you of this.
